How do we review a moving company?
Imagine the challenge of sifting through and reading every single review a moving company has ever received. Could you spot the fake reviews? Could you formulate a well-rounded analyses, or would you be left relying on a gut feeling?
Our rigorous evaluation process addresses this by meticulously vetting each moving company based on 11 crucial aspects of the moving experience:
- 1. Quality
Overall quality of the service provided on moving day.
- 2. Punctuality
Did the crew show up on-time with the required equipment?
- 3. Affordability
1 = extremely expensive, 10 = extremely affordable
- 4. Communication
Was the office staff quick to respond to questions prior to moving day? Did the moving crew notify you on the day of move regarding any changes to the original schedule? If there were any issues to resolve after moving day, was an office manager quick to respond and address problems encountered?
- 5. Stick to Prices
Was a lowball quote provided to earn business only to see the final moving day price increase substantially?
- 6. Speed
Did the movers seem to take their precious time in an attempt to increase the overall cost of the move? Remember, moving is HARD work and some breaks should be expected!
- 7. Friendliness
Was the moving crew cordial and friendly to be around on moving day?
- 8. Will Hire Again
How likely a customer is to hire the same movers again for their next move.
- 9. Professionalism
Did the moving crew behave in a professional manner on moving day?
- 10. Conflict Handling
Accidents can and will likely happen at some point on moving day. How a moving company responds to these accidents can say a lot about the company.
- 11. Precision & Care
Were walls scratched? Did furniture get scuffed, broken, or lost?
What makes a move long distance?
There's no official definition of what qualifies as a “long distance” move, but it's generally moving outside of your city to another.
Long Distance vs Interstate vs Intrastate
Interstate
If you're moving to another state (referred to within the moving industry as an "interstate move"), you likely need to hire a moving company with a valid USDOT license. This licensing information comes from the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ration and applies to a moving company's ability to perform a long distance interstate move (for example: moving cross country from California to Texas).
If your move crosses state lines within the same commercial zone, or metropolitan area (for example: DC to Alexandria, VA), it is generally not considered an interstate move and a moving company may not need an "Active" license from FMCSA to perform this type of short distance state-to-state move.
Long Distance
There is no official designation regarding what constitutes a "long distance" move. But, one thing is clear. A "long-distance" move that does NOT cross state lines is not considered an interstate move and would not require a valid USDOT license (unless the state regulations additionally require it). For example, the 800 mile cross state move from El Paso, TX to Texarkana, TX may be "long distance", but it is still an intrastate move and only regulated by local statewide authority (in this case, the TXDMV).
Intrastate
Intrastate moves (within the same state) are regulated by state and local jurisdictions and licensing requirements vary according to locale.
